So thanksgiving was celebrated to give thanks to God for granting them freedom and opportunity in Liberia. So thanksgiving was celebrated to give thanks to God for granting them freedom and opportunity in Liberia. The Thanksgiving tradition in Liberia is rooted in the nations founding as a colony of the American Colonization Society in 1821 by free people of color from the United States. They bring fresh fruits of the harvest to the church and after the end of the service auction them.
